In a 5.0 g sample of copper, which isotope would you expect to find the most? Use the data below.

1) List the known and unknown quantities.
Sample: Copper.
Isotopes
Copper-63.
Abundance: 69.15%
Copper-65.
Abundance: 30.85%
2) According to the percentages you should expect to find Copper-63 the most in the sample.
